Lieut Col. Stibbard of the Army Training Centre in Wiltshire visits Canada to study emigration for ex service men discharged from the Imperial army. The men have horse care, ploughing, livestock rearing and milking skills. Four men are placed in Hamiota district with local supervisors and a positive report could be published to influence more men.
